Median Home Price in Calera, AL

The median home value in Calera, AL is $256,876 as of 2026-06-30, up 0.96% from a year earlier.

Calera ranks #33 of 91 Alabama cities tracked here by median home value, and sits 12.0% above the state's city median of $229,349. It sits in Shelby County, where the county-wide median is $362,049.

Crime in Calera

Calera police recorded a violent crime rate of 235 per 100,000 residents in 2024 — around the middle of the range for reporting cities. Property crime runs at 1,328 per 100,000.

Reported by the city's own police department to the FBI's Uniform Crime Reporting Program (what this covers).
